اخر تحديث لصفحة: June 25, 2020
إثيريوم لمطوري Java
تعرف على كيفية التطوير لصالح إثيريوم باستخدام مشروعات وأدوات قائمة على Java
استخدم إثيريوم لإنشاء تطبيقات لامركزية (أو "dapp") تستخدم فوائد العملات المشفرة وتكنولوجيا سلسلة الكتل. قد تكون هذه التطبيقات اللامركزية جديرة بالثقة، بمعنى أنه بمجرد نشرها على إثيريوم، فستعمل دائمًا بdescriptionها مبرمجة. ويمكنها التحكم في الأصول الرقمية من أجل إنشاء أنواع جديدة من التطبيقات المالية. كما أنها قد تكون لامركزية، بمعنى عدم وجود كيان أو شخص واحد يتحكم فيها ويكاد يكون من المستحيل مراقبتها.
البدء في استخدام العقود الذكية ولغة Solidity
اخط خطواتك الأولي لدمج Java مع إثيريوم
بحاجة إلى المزيد من التعليمات الأساسية أولاُ؟ Check out ethereum.org/learn or ethereum.org/developers.
استخدام Web3J وHyperledger Besu (المُسمى في السابق Pantheon, Java Ethereum Client)
- الاتصال بعميل إثيريوم باستخدام Java وEclipse وWeb3J
- إدارة حساب إثيريوم باستخدام Java وWeb3j
- إنشاء Java Wrapper من عقدك الذكي
- التفاعل مع عقد إثيريوم الذكي
- الاستماع لأحداث عقد إثيريوم الذكي
- استخدام Besu (Pantheon), the Java Ethereum Client مع Linux
- تشغيل نقطة اتصال Hyperledger Besu (Pantheon) Node في اختبارات دمج Java
مقالات وسيطة
- إدارة التخزين في تطبيق Java باستخدام IPFS
- إدارة عملات ERC20 في Java باستخدام Web3j
- مديري معاملات Web3j
أنماط الاستخدام المتقدم
مشروعات وأدوات Java
- Hyperledger Besu (Pantheon) (Ethereum Client)
- Web3J (مكتبة للتفاعل مع عملاء إثيريوم)
- إيفنتيوم (مستمع الأحداث)
- Mahuta (أدوات IPFS Dev)
تبحث عن المزيد من الموارد؟ راجع ethereum.org/developers.